Lands' End, Inc. is an American retailer of clothing, baggage, and furniture which began as a mail-order yachting supply company in 1963 in Chicago. The company is named after Land's End; after promotional materials were printed, the founder noticed the typographical error in the location of the apostrophe, but could not afford to reprint the material. The company operates 26 domestic stores as of February 2024. Lands' End is headquartered in Dodgeville, Wisconsin.

P3 Health Partners Inc. is a population health management and value-based care services firm operating primarily in the United States. It partners with primary care providers and health systems to deliver coordinated, high-quality care for patient populations, especially Medicare Advantage beneficiaries, focusing on improving health outcomes and lowering unnecessary healthcare costs.
